HIMA F6706 Analog Output Module for Industrial Control Solutions
The HIMA F6706 Analog Output Module is designed for precise control applications, providing reliable output signals in industrial environments. Operating Voltage:24 VDC Output Signal:00 mA Resolution:12 bits Current Consumption:Typical: 25 mA Operating Temperature:-25C to +85C Relative Humidity:0% to 95% non-condensing Communication Interface:Modbus RTU Module Dimensions:84 mm x 100 mm x 48 mm Weight:Approx. 0.15 kg Integrating advanced technology, the HIMA F6706 Analog Output Module ensures seamless integration into existing industrial control systems, offering high precision and reliability. This module is specifically engineered to deliver accurate 00 mA output signals, ideal for applications requiring precise control over actuators, valves, or other devices. Equipped with a 12-bit resolution, the HIMA F6706 guarantees exceptional accuracy and stability, making it a preferred choice for critical control processes. With a wide operating temperature range from -25C to +85C and robust humidity tolerance, this module is designed to withstand harsh industrial conditions, ensuring continuous operation in various environments. Featuring a Modbus RTU communication interface, the HIMA F6706 offers seamless connectivity with a broad range of automation systems, enhancing system interoperability and ease of integration. Manufactured with high-quality materials and robust design, the HIMA F6706 ensures longevity and durability, minimizing downtime and maintenance requirements.
